  • the invention relates to an awning according to the preamble of claim 1.
  • a conventional awning has a support structure in the form of a support tube, for example a square hollow profile, which is firmly attached to a house wall, a ceiling or another part of the building via brackets.
  • the support tube runs essentially horizontally and parallel to the wall or ceiling.
  • Holders are mounted on the support tube, which rotatably support a cloth shaft above the support tube.
  • two or more articulated arms are fastened to the support tube, each with one end, which are biased by means of a spring device from a folded position, the rest position, into a more or less extended position. At their free ends, the articulated arms are connected to one another via a drop rod, the essential ones runs parallel to the support tube.
  • the awning cover which can be wound onto the cover shaft, extends between the drop bar and the cover shaft. In the unactuated state, the fabric shaft is prevented from rotating in the usual way, for example by means of a self-locking gear.
  • the fabric shaft is rotated such that the fabric is unwound from the fabric shaft, then the fabric is pulled taut due to the tension of the spring device of the articulated arms, with the extension rod extending outwards, i.e. moved away from the wall.
  • the fabric shaft is rotated in the opposite direction, the fabric takes the extension bar with it and brings the articulated arms into their folded position near the wall against the tension of the spring device.
  • the extension bar covers the supporting structure at least partially and thus serves as weather protection.
  • each articulated arm and the drop rod In order to be able to adapt the shading by the awning to the local conditions, the extent to which the articulated arms and thus the fabric are inclined downwards relative to the horizontal plane can be changed. For this purpose, it is necessary to adjust the attachment of each articulated arm to the support tube in a similar manner. In addition, the inclination between each articulated arm and the drop rod must be adjusted accordingly so that the drop rod continues to have a substantially parallel position with respect to the support tube, since this is the only way to ensure that the support tube is covered by the drop rod. Due to the large number of independent but mutually adaptable adjustment processes, such an inclination adjustment is very time-consuming and increases the assembly effort essential for the awning.
  • the drop rod is inclined at the free end of the articulated arms, as a result of which it is no longer possible to cover the support tube when the awning is completely retracted. Furthermore, a different inclination of the articulated arms can lead to unfavorable load distributions on the articulated arms. Depending on the wind conditions, unwanted buoyancy forces can also act on the awning, which can lead to destruction.
  • Awnings are also known in which, instead of the support tube mentioned above, a multi-sided, i.e. usually five-sided, closed box is used as a supporting structure.
  • the box is also firmly attached to a house wall, ceiling or other part of the building via brackets and supports the articulated arms. To adjust the inclination, it is necessary in the manner explained above to adjust the fastening of each articulated arm to the box in a similar manner, so that the above-mentioned problems also occur with such an awning.
  • the invention has for its object to provide an awning in which a uniform inclination adjustment is guaranteed for all articulated arms in a constructive and easy to use.
  • the support structure is mounted on the brackets in such a way that it can be pivoted in its entirety relative to these.
  • the support structure is pivoted as a unit together with all of the articulated arms and all other components mounted on the support structure, different inclinations of the articulated arms can no longer occur.
  • all components attached to the supporting structure always assume the preset, defined position relative to one another, as a result of which twisting of the awning and the resulting excessive loads are reliably avoided.
  • a stepless adjustability of the support structure relative to the brackets ensures a variety of uses for the awning, so that it can be used universally and can be adapted to a variety of structural conditions, as well as local conditions with regard to the position of the sun.
  • the drop bar attached to the free ends of the articulated arms also serves as a cover for the box. If the box is closed on five sides, i.e. in addition to its side flanges and its rear wall also has a bottom and a top wall, the panel can be completely closed by the cover, regardless of the inclination of the awning. In this way, complete weather protection can be achieved. In addition, the components arranged inside the box are also fully protected against possible transport damage.
  • the box is attached to the brackets via its side flanges.
  • the attachment of the box to the wall is easily accessible from the outside and can be quickly adjusted if necessary, which ensures easy installation and operation of the awning.
  • the console is advantageously constructed from a wall or ceiling console and an intermediate console that is adjustable relative to this. It is thus possible to fine-tune the console even when the wall or ceiling console is already firmly attached and the support structure with the articulated arms is open the desired inclination is already set. In this way, fine adjustment can be achieved in a simple manner.
  • the position fixation between the swiveling support structure and the brackets can be achieved in many ways.
  • a screw connection or a snap connection is advantageously provided, each of which has a structurally simple structure.
  • it can alternatively be provided to provide a self-locking gear or other clamping device between the support structure and the brackets.
  • an awning 10 has a supporting structure in the form of a box 24, in which all essential parts of the awning are pre-assembled in the factory.
  • the box 24 is attached to a wall 11 via a console.
  • the console consists of a wall bracket 12 and an intermediate bracket 16 which is attached to the wall bracket 12.
  • the wall bracket 12 is attached directly to the wall in a conventional manner, for example by means of a dowel screw connection.
  • the wall bracket 12 has a substantially vertical slot 12a in its upper section and a substantially horizontal slot 12b in its lower section.
  • the intermediate bracket 16 To attach the intermediate bracket 16, this is with an upper fastening screw 14 inserted into the upper vertical slot 12a, whereupon due to its own weight it engages in the lower horizontal slot 12b with the bolt of a lower fastening screw 14.
  • an upper fastening screw 14 inserted into the upper vertical slot 12a, whereupon due to its own weight it engages in the lower horizontal slot 12b with the bolt of a lower fastening screw 14.
  • the box 24 with its side flanges 25, of which only one is visible in FIG. 1, is mounted on the intermediate bracket 16 via a pivot bearing 18. In this way, it can be pivoted about the axis 20, as indicated by the double arrow S in FIG. If the box 24 is pivoted into the desired inclined position, it is fixed relative to the intermediate console 16 by tightening fastening screws 22 so that it maintains the set inclined position. In this way, an easily adjustable and continuously changeable swiveling between the box 24 and the intermediate console 16 is achieved.
  • FIG. 2 shows a section through the awning according to FIG. 1, the further console carrying the box, to which the opposite side flange 25 of the box 24 is attached, also being visible.
  • the box 24 is designed as a box closed on several sides, an upper cover 27a, a lower cover 27b and a rear cover 27c being provided in addition to the side flanges 25.
  • the rear cover 27c is connected to a partition wall 27d, which serves as a shell or cloth guide and delimits a chamber 29 within the box 24, in which a cloth shaft 30 runs.
  • the cloth shaft 30 is on the side flanges 25 in a manner not shown rotatably, their axis of rotation 31 coinciding with the pivot axis 20 of the box 24.
  • a fabric 32 is essentially completely wound on the fabric shaft 30.
  • the cloth is connected at its free, extendable end to a drop rod 28 in the form of an extruded profile, which also serves as a cover or cover for the front opening of the box 24.
  • Articulated arms are arranged within the box 24, each consisting of an inner arm 34 and an outer arm 36.
  • the inner arm 34 is articulated to the side flange 25 of the box 24 with the aid of fastening screws 26, as indicated in FIG. 1.
  • the other end of the inner arm 34 is hinged to an inner end of the outer arm 36, while the outer end of the outer arm 36 is hinged to the cross member 28.
  • the inner arm 34 and the outer arm 36 are in a known manner under a spring bias, which urge the arms in the extended state in the direction of an extended position. In the state shown in FIG. 2, the arms 34 and 36 thus exert a prestressing force in the direction of arrow A on the drop rod 28, which is received via the cloth 32 and an inhibiting mechanism of the cloth shaft 30. In this way, the cloth 32 is always kept taut.
  • the fabric shaft 30 is rotated from winding the fabric, whereby the drop rod 28 together with the fabric 32 due to the spring preload applied by the arms 34 and 36 from the box 24 in the direction of arrow A performs.
